This question cannot be answered correctly without a little more information. How big is the fencer? How many joules/amperes/watts/volts... And how much fence are you wanting it to electrify? 200 feet or 5 miles? Unless you are running a high-powered fence in heavy grass over a long distance, most fencers generally use less wattage daily than a incandescent light bulb. An electric eel can generate up to 600 volts of electricity. It is able to produce such high voltage because of specialized cells called electrocytes in its body that work together to create electric shocks.
Faraday showed that a wire passing through a magnetic field will produce electricity. This is how a generator works. Many windings of wire on an armature spin in a magnetic field. This makes electricity.
